Ultra-low-dose naloxone added to fentanyl and lidocaine for peribulbar anesthesia: A randomized controlled trial
Conclusion Addition of ultra-low-dose naloxone to fentanyl and lidocaine for peribulbar anesthesia prolongs the duration of postoperative analgesia without increasing the adverse effects.
